Lanolin: Greasy, yet waterproof

Hair Care

LANOLIN is an oily, yellowish substance extracted from wool-bearing animals like sheep used for a variety of products ranging from skin ointments, water-proofing wax and other raw materials found in items like shoe polish.

Zinc pyrithione: The stuff shampoos are made of

Hair Care

ZINC pyrithione (abbreviated as ZnP and also known as pyrithione zinc) is an antifungal agent popularly known for and used for shampoos treating dandruff and seborrheic dermatitis or excessive inflammation of the skin due to abnormal discharge of sebum or oil.

Minoxidil

Hair Care

Minoxidil is an over-the-counter hair loss treatment product that is currently available, and is one of the only two hair loss treatment products for women that are scientifically proven to work. At present, it is duly registered and approved by the FDA (Food and Drug Administration) and is commonly marketed with the brand name "Rogaine." Minoxidil has been proven to be a very effective hair loss treatment. It is usually used to reverse the effects of androgenetic alopecia (hereditary hair loss or male pattern baldness). It is also quite useful in treating mild cases of alopecia areata (baldness in spots).

Folate

Hair Care

FolateOther Names: Folic Acid

Background: Folic acid and folate are types of the water-soluble vitamins from the B complex. Folate naturally occurs in food. The synthetic form of folate, which is found in fortified foods and nutritional supplements, is called folic acid.
